Tip – When you are searching for edwardian style conservatories in and around Lyndhurst SO43 bear in mind that 16mm Polycarbonate roofing systems are now only used in very basic conservatories it is not considered technically efficient any longer by most quality home improvement companies. Most provide 25mm polycarbonate as standard and will offer you the choice of clear bronze or opal tints at no extra cost.
